Transaction 1640eabe4154d8c93914bfe773c056a3289612b99528a1912cce7c39e5ce62a3

1 Input
2 Outputs
  • 1640eabe4154d8c93914bfe773c056a3289612b99528a1912cce7c39e5ce62a3:0
  • value  8809610
    address  3CUHfweXaaGJRCz7t8CiQ2eqfKC9z2q6Bm
  • 1640eabe4154d8c93914bfe773c056a3289612b99528a1912cce7c39e5ce62a3:1
  • value  852346
    address  3QY8TvC18m3Bikpxh1zWxS3JF73iHX2hMb